History

 

The history of Rehoboth captured in flashbacks from the early beginnings in 1999 when the vision was born up to now. Further see also our newsletters of the last years for history information.

 

Flashbacks 2010

November

  • 6 new children's houses are near completion

August

  • 4 International teams visited Rehoboth from the USA (2x), Canada and the UK.

June

  • Leveling of platforms of the new village finished
  • Start was made with building the 2nd children's village

May

  • 18th of May Rehoboth received DFA rezoning approval in principal to start building its 2nd children's village

 

Flashbacks 2009

  • 2009 was a year of consolidation of the first village and preparation for expanding Rehoboth with another children's village

Flashbacks 2001

December 2001

  • 1 December: 2nd instalment for property paid

  • All funds have been received for the final payment due 3rd of January 2002 to buy the property. We thank God for answering our prayers for the finances.

  • Website of Rehoboth up and running.

  • Rehoboth is now in the process of making plans how to occupy the existing buildings on the property and where to build the first unit(s) for dedicated care for more babies and toddlers who are HIV+ or are having AIDS. Pray for us that we have wisdom to make the right decisions & that the needed money for building the units will be provided.

  • British High Commissioner has given a grant to renovate the flat into a transition unit. The renovation will start after the transfer of the property has been completed on the 3rd of January.

November 2001

  • 29 November: The Trust entered into the register of Non-Profit Organisations with the Department of Social Development
